The discovery of high affinity agonists of GPR109a with reduced serum shift and improved ADME properties.

Jason E Imbriglio1, Daniel DiRocco, Rena Bodner, Subharekha Raghavan, Weichun Chen, Daria Marley, Craig Esser, Tom G Holt, Michael S Wolff, Andrew K P Taggart, M Gerard Waters, James R Tata, Steven L Colletti.   

Abstract

Amino-anthranilic acid derivatives have been identified as a new class of low serum shifted, high affinity full agonists of the human orphan G-protein-coupled receptor GPR109a with improved ADME properties.
